U.S. Health and Human Services Secretary Robert Kennedy Jr. isn’t mincing words about the state of American health. During an appearance on a major podcast Friday, Kennedy delivered a stark warning that should wake up every parent and patriot across the heartland.
“We are the sickest country in the world,” Kennedy declared. “We have the highest burden of chronic disease of any nation in history.”
